CPT 0841T: Whole-Slide Image Digitization for Intraoperative Pathology
CPT code 0841T is an add‑on code for clinical staff work to scan and digitize whole‑slide images from glass microscope slides used for immediate or subsequent pathologic diagnosis. It is reported one unit per corresponding intraoperative consultation represented by CPT code 88331, which covers frozen‑section analysis of an initial tissue block. The code clarifies billing for the digitization step that supports intraoperative pathology workflows and emerging digital pathology practices.

Billing Code Overview
CPT code 0841T describes clinical staff work performed to scan and digitize whole–slide images from glass microscope slides for immediate or later pathologic diagnosis. This is an add-on clinical digitization service reported in conjunction with intraoperative pathology consultation on frozen‑section slides.
Service Type: Pathology digital imaging / clinical staff digitization work
Typical Site of Service: Hospital or surgical pathology laboratory during intraoperative frozen‑section consultations
